Successful Eufaula Labor Day
Surging waters this labor day on lake Eufaula, stark contrast to the drought of 2007.

This time last year on a trip to Lake Eufaula, I ran into boat owner Bruce Oliver, who had to tow a friend off a sandbar during the drought of 2007. But after talking to him today it seems that at the end of this summer, labor day vacationing is going quite well.

"We’ve got plenty of water now of course you still need to be careful that you don't get too far out of the channel, but there's plenty of water now there's plenty of folks out here even with the high wind"

With sunny skies over Walter. F George, vacationers are drawn from plenty of other regions. Including Rhonda and Jerry Lewis, Jerry a Florida power employee and Rhonda a county EMA worker And they are actually glad to get out of Florida for their vacation.

“Every chance we get we have good weather we try to leave so that we can get away from the phones and now we're in the process of getting ready to go back and see what lies ahead for us this week” Said Jerry, Rhonda sees the busy week ahead.

“We're taking advantage of sleeping in because we worked all last weekend during Tropical Storm Fay. And so we just took our time getting here and actually ran out of crickets the fishing was so good”

With the fish biting and the weather less than favorable in other regions, Eufaula looks to remain a destination well into the end of 2008.
